Abstract

Abstract Spectra of a holmium hollow cathode discharge lamp measured with a Fourier Transform spectrometer in the visible spectral range from 14,280 up to 25,000 cm−1 or 400 to 700 nm have been analyzed with the focus on the hyperfine structure of atomic holmium. We investigated 164 spectral lines, and hyperfine structure constants A and B for 96 levels have been determined, 43 of which were measured for the first time.
